Plan Examiner (2+1 Year Contract)

Job Posting ID 25E-27

The Corporation of The City of North Bay is accepting applications for the position of Plan Examiner. This position is being offered as a 2-year contract, with the potential for a 1-year extension. Reporting to the Chief Building Official, the Plan Examiner is responsible for reviewing Building Plans for compliance with the Ontario Building Code / Building Code Act and completing Zoning reviews for new small residential developments. Additionally, the Plan Examiner provides daily training, supervision, mentorship, and support to the Junior Plan Examiner and Permit Intake Clerk.

Major Responsibilities
  • Plan Examination & Administration: Review and approve building plans and permit applications.
  • Maintain detailed records of plans, reviews, inspections, and related activities.
  • Respond to inquiries from staff, property owners, and developers.
  • Ensure building permit files comply with the Zoning Bylaw and schedule necessary inspections.
  • Provide office coverage and front counter support and assistance when required.
  • Building Inspections: Conduct building inspections as required.
  • Meet with developers and designers to discuss and resolve construction challenges.
  • Staff Supervision: Provide guidance and operational advice to staff on a daily basis.
Qualifications
  • 3-year Technical College Diploma – Civil Engineering / Architectural Technologist.
  • Mandatory certification with the Ministry of Municipal Affairs and Housing in all Categories except Part 8, On-Site Sewage.
  • Demonstrated leadership skills.
  • 3 years of experience as a Building Inspector and / or Plan Examiner or a combination of both.
  • Thorough knowledge of construction methods and techniques for all types of buildings including the ability to read and accurately interpret plans and specifications of any complexity and to compare them with construction in progress.
  • Ability to detect hazards and violations and detail compliance with the OBC during plan review and field inspection work.
  • Ability to enforce regulations with firmness, tact and impartiality in field inspection work.
  • Ability to communicate effectively verbally and in writing.
  • 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with department employees, other departments, architects, engineers, contractors, builders and the general public.
Assets
  • Experience in designing buildings.
  • Certified Building Code Official.
  • Degree in Engineering or Architecture.
Hours of Work

8:30 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. Monday to Friday (35 hours / week) in office.

Salary

The 2025 salary range for this non-union position is $76,285-$95,346.
